Introduction to Feng Shui Standards

This ancient science is truly anchored in natural Taoist philosophies where the physical environment is affected. It aims to even out the relationship between the structures through arranging them in their places and putting suitable furniture and things in them. Temples, homes, offices, and tombs in China have been using Feng Shui because it aids in orienting the buildings in relation to lakes, mountains, hills, and points of the compass, and stars which can impact the health and well-being of people who are connected to them.

Although Feng Shui has been banned from the Maoist cultural revolution during the 1960′s, it still became well-known in modern China because of the architects that use styling and remodelling the environment in order to enhance quality of life and material well-being. That is why there is now a alteration from theoretical principles to architectural values wherein the wishes of clients are directed within a greater whole, and that nothing stands remoteness and that each object is linked.
